Output 7104d3688bf999f5eaf6d4bd1ce54f9d7178381992e54d9f0df5f6369632eaa7:0

value
34500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0880c48f3d24dd7a6ff557400823e2977ab30ed5 OP_EQUAL
address
M8g7tuggqHSq45Xo16B3Zt6pwBEo2JiGLU
transaction
7104d3688bf999f5eaf6d4bd1ce54f9d7178381992e54d9f0df5f6369632eaa7
spent
true